Additional Tips for Podcasting Success
Apart from having a laptop with a great microphone, here are some tips to elevate your podcasting game:
- Use a pop filter: This reduces plosive sounds and ensures a smoother recording.
- Choose a quiet recording space: Minimize background noise by recording in a quiet environment.
- Edit your audio: Invest in audio editing software to fine-tune your recordings and eliminate any imperfections.
- Test your equipment: Always conduct audio tests before your podcast to ensure everything sounds as expected.
